
International Webinar SDG 5 Gender Equality
Lecturers of the Hospitality and Tourism Study Program at Bunda Mulia University participated in the International Webinar on Sustainable Development Goals or SDGs, specifically SDG 5 on Gender Equality. This activity raised the theme “Lead, Inspire, and Transform: Empowering the Next Generation for Gender Equality.” This international webinar was held on Tuesday, May 5, 2026, at 02.00 PM, online via Zoom Meeting. This activity served as a forum for discussion, education, and inspiration for participants in understanding the importance of gender equality in social life, education, and the world of work.
Through this activity, participants are encouraged to understand the role of the younger generation in leading, inspiring, and bringing about positive change. Gender equality is a crucial part of sustainable development because it relates to equal rights, opportunities, and participation for all.
The participation of lecturers from the Hospitality and Tourism Study Program at Bunda Mulia University in this webinar is also a form of support for the achievement of SDG 5. This activity is expected to broaden academic horizons, increase awareness of gender issues, and encourage cross-sector collaboration in creating a more just, inclusive, and sustainable environment. With this activity, Bunda Mulia University continues to demonstrate its commitment to supporting education that is relevant to global issues, especially in building awareness of the importance of gender equality for future generations.
